SnapshotPropertiesOutput interface
Właściwości zasobu migawki.
Właściwości
| completion |
Procent wykonania kopii w tle po utworzeniu zasobu za pomocą operacji CopyStart. |
| copy |
Wskazuje szczegóły błędu, jeśli kopia w tle zasobu utworzonego za pośrednictwem operacji CopyStart kończy się niepowodzeniem. |
| creation |
Informacje o źródle dysku. Nie można zmienić informacji creationData po utworzeniu dysku. |
| data |
Dodatkowe wymagania dotyczące uwierzytelniania podczas eksportowania lub przekazywania do dysku lub migawki. |
| disk |
Identyfikator usługi ARM zasobu DiskAccess do używania prywatnych punktów końcowych na dyskach. |
| disk |
Rozmiar dysku w bajtach. To pole jest tylko do odczytu. |
| disk |
Jeśli parametr creationData.createOption jest pusty, to pole jest obowiązkowe i wskazuje rozmiar dysku do utworzenia. Jeśli to pole jest obecne w przypadku aktualizacji lub tworzenia z innymi opcjami, oznacza to zmianę rozmiaru. Zmiany rozmiaru są dozwolone tylko wtedy, gdy dysk nie jest dołączony do uruchomionej maszyny wirtualnej i może zwiększyć tylko rozmiar dysku. |
| disk |
Stan migawki. |
| encryption | Właściwość szyfrowania może służyć do szyfrowania danych magazynowanych przy użyciu kluczy zarządzanych przez klienta lub kluczy zarządzanych przez platformę. |
| encryption |
Kolekcja ustawień szyfrowania używana w usłudze Azure Disk Encryption może zawierać wiele ustawień szyfrowania na dysk lub migawkę. |
| hyper |
Generacja funkcji hypervisor maszyny wirtualnej. Dotyczy tylko dysków systemu operacyjnego. |
| incremental | Czy migawka jest przyrostowa. Migawki przyrostowe na tym samym dysku zajmują mniej miejsca niż pełne migawki i mogą być różnicowane. |
| incremental |
Migawki przyrostowe dla udziału dysku mają identyfikator rodziny migawek przyrostowych. Interfejs API pobierania zakresu stron może być wywoływany tylko w przypadku migawek przyrostowych o tym samym identyfikatorze rodziny. |
| network |
Zasady uzyskiwania dostępu do dysku za pośrednictwem sieci. |
| os |
Typ systemu operacyjnego. |
| provisioning |
Stan aprowizacji dysku. |
| public |
Zasady kontrolowania eksportu na dysku. |
| purchase |
Informacje o planie zakupu obrazu, z którego pierwotnie utworzono dysk źródłowy migawki. |
| security |
Zawiera informacje dotyczące zabezpieczeń zasobu. |
| supported |
Lista obsługiwanych możliwości obrazu, z którego pierwotnie utworzono dysk źródłowy z migawki. |
| supports |
Wskazuje system operacyjny w migawce obsługuje hibernacji. |
| time |
Godzina utworzenia migawki. |
| unique |
Unikatowy identyfikator GUID identyfikujący zasób. |
Szczegóły właściwości
completionPercent
Procent wykonania kopii w tle po utworzeniu zasobu za pomocą operacji CopyStart.
completionPercent?: number
Wartość właściwości
number
copyCompletionError
Wskazuje szczegóły błędu, jeśli kopia w tle zasobu utworzonego za pośrednictwem operacji CopyStart kończy się niepowodzeniem.
copyCompletionError?: CopyCompletionErrorOutput
Wartość właściwości
creationData
Informacje o źródle dysku. Nie można zmienić informacji creationData po utworzeniu dysku.
creationData: CreationDataOutput
Wartość właściwości
dataAccessAuthMode
Dodatkowe wymagania dotyczące uwierzytelniania podczas eksportowania lub przekazywania do dysku lub migawki.
dataAccessAuthMode?: "None" | "AzureActiveDirectory"
Wartość właściwości
"None" | "AzureActiveDirectory"
diskAccessId
Identyfikator usługi ARM zasobu DiskAccess do używania prywatnych punktów końcowych na dyskach.
diskAccessId?: string
Wartość właściwości
string
diskSizeBytes
Rozmiar dysku w bajtach. To pole jest tylko do odczytu.
diskSizeBytes?: number
Wartość właściwości
number
diskSizeGB
Jeśli parametr creationData.createOption jest pusty, to pole jest obowiązkowe i wskazuje rozmiar dysku do utworzenia. Jeśli to pole jest obecne w przypadku aktualizacji lub tworzenia z innymi opcjami, oznacza to zmianę rozmiaru. Zmiany rozmiaru są dozwolone tylko wtedy, gdy dysk nie jest dołączony do uruchomionej maszyny wirtualnej i może zwiększyć tylko rozmiar dysku.
diskSizeGB?: number
Wartość właściwości
number
diskState
Stan migawki.
diskState?: "Unattached" | "Attached" | "Reserved" | "Frozen" | "ActiveSAS" | "ActiveSASFrozen" | "ReadyToUpload" | "ActiveUpload"
Wartość właściwości
"Unattached" | "Attached" | "Reserved" | "Frozen" | "ActiveSAS" | "ActiveSASFrozen" | "ReadyToUpload" | "ActiveUpload"
encryption
Właściwość szyfrowania może służyć do szyfrowania danych magazynowanych przy użyciu kluczy zarządzanych przez klienta lub kluczy zarządzanych przez platformę.
encryption?: EncryptionOutput
Wartość właściwości
encryptionSettingsCollection
Kolekcja ustawień szyfrowania używana w usłudze Azure Disk Encryption może zawierać wiele ustawień szyfrowania na dysk lub migawkę.
encryptionSettingsCollection?: EncryptionSettingsCollectionOutput
Wartość właściwości
hyperVGeneration
Generacja funkcji hypervisor maszyny wirtualnej. Dotyczy tylko dysków systemu operacyjnego.
hyperVGeneration?: "V1" | "V2"
Wartość właściwości
"V1" | "V2"
incremental
Czy migawka jest przyrostowa. Migawki przyrostowe na tym samym dysku zajmują mniej miejsca niż pełne migawki i mogą być różnicowane.
incremental?: boolean
Wartość właściwości
boolean
incrementalSnapshotFamilyId
Migawki przyrostowe dla udziału dysku mają identyfikator rodziny migawek przyrostowych. Interfejs API pobierania zakresu stron może być wywoływany tylko w przypadku migawek przyrostowych o tym samym identyfikatorze rodziny.
incrementalSnapshotFamilyId?: string
Wartość właściwości
string
networkAccessPolicy
Zasady uzyskiwania dostępu do dysku za pośrednictwem sieci.
networkAccessPolicy?: "AllowAll" | "AllowPrivate" | "DenyAll"
Wartość właściwości
"AllowAll" | "AllowPrivate" | "DenyAll"
osType
Typ systemu operacyjnego.
osType?: "Windows" | "Linux"
Wartość właściwości
"Windows" | "Linux"
provisioningState
Stan aprowizacji dysku.
provisioningState?: string
Wartość właściwości
string
publicNetworkAccess
Zasady kontrolowania eksportu na dysku.
publicNetworkAccess?: "Enabled" | "Disabled"
Wartość właściwości
"Enabled" | "Disabled"
purchasePlan
Informacje o planie zakupu obrazu, z którego pierwotnie utworzono dysk źródłowy migawki.
purchasePlan?: PurchasePlanAutoGeneratedOutput
Wartość właściwości
securityProfile
Zawiera informacje dotyczące zabezpieczeń zasobu.
securityProfile?: DiskSecurityProfileOutput
Wartość właściwości
supportedCapabilities
Lista obsługiwanych możliwości obrazu, z którego pierwotnie utworzono dysk źródłowy z migawki.
supportedCapabilities?: SupportedCapabilitiesOutput
Wartość właściwości
supportsHibernation
Wskazuje system operacyjny w migawce obsługuje hibernacji.
supportsHibernation?: boolean
Wartość właściwości
boolean
timeCreated
Godzina utworzenia migawki.
timeCreated?: string
Wartość właściwości
string
uniqueId
Unikatowy identyfikator GUID identyfikujący zasób.
uniqueId?: string
Wartość właściwości
string